The Queen’s visit

Patrick Dunbarr left,Mark Canning right

We asked the people of The Liberties how they feel about the Queen’s visit to Ireland, and if they will be going to see her:

“I don’t really know if I would go and see her. I’m not bothered by the fact that she is coming, there is nothing wrong with her visiting.”

Mark Canning


“No I won’t welcome her. I mean she has never done anything for Ireland and she has never even done anything for Britain. I just don’t think it’s right for her to come.”

Anna Fowler

“I have no problem with it, it doesn’t bother me. I mean I won’t be welcoming her personally but I think the time is right. I mean I won’t bother going out to see her when she comes.”

Patrick Dunbar

“I welcome the visit. I think the time is right. However I read somewhere this morning that she may be visiting Croke Park and I think that is pushing it due to Bloody Sunday.”

Joe Connolly

“Well I won’t go out to see her but I have no problem with her coming, it’s just like any other head of state visiting. I mean I will also welcome President Obama so why not the Queen?”

Lauren O Reilly
